I've read a lot of threads about replacing the thermostat and sensor on a chevy colorado - watching several youtube videos looks like I can do it in about 3 hours. Autozone, O'Reilly and Napa are all about $130-150 for a new thermostat. I noticed Amazon has several brands for about $25. Has anyone installed the cheaper amazon thermostat and had good results?
I'm leaning toward the Autozone duralast thermostat for piece of mind, since I'm saving so much money doing the swap myself vs. paying a shop.
Also it seems like most people on Reddit aren't draining the coolant before swapping the thermostat - unless they're skipping that step in the descriptions? Insight as to whether I need to drain the coolant before swappin the thermostat would be great to hear.
Any insights from the DIY community here are appreciated. Thanks!
Edit: v6 engine 3.6Litre

I didn't notice the first day or two of driving my 2024 Colorado, but today I started noticing a noise when I get up to speed. It is a roaring/thumping noise and I am certain it is coming from the bed cover. You can see it rising up in the mirror. It's almost as if the road wind is getting underneath and blowing it upward. It is basically vibrating in the wind. I have checked the cover and it is properly installed, everything in its proper place.
Has anyone else experienced this?
